And a whole Taiwanese clan! That was a bit of a surprising one. They've got some players in China as well, if I recall correctly.

As for Sealand, this is what it looks like: Sealand. There are plenty of smaller micronations. As it stands, I think the Vatican is the smallest nation to be formally recognised with its own set of lines on the map; the British Government does not acknowledge Sealand as an independent state. (It is in international waters and thus generally not considered governed by British law, though.)

I average 150 to 200 for US servers in SanFrancisco, Dallas, and Chicago. Canada is about 200-250. UK, Germany, Russia, and Chek Republic are about 300+. For some odd reason Australia and New Zealand are up there too. Taiwan ranges between 60 and 200. When Japese servers are up it's usually 20-40, but they only seem to play co-op and d5m1 Sad
Not horrible, but playing in Europe is a little bit of a no go. We've got good connections here, fiber optic lines are pretty cheap and run everywhere. It's really good for the internet, video and music, but can't seem to get a good game connection.
